Output 340b15cff9fcb5a47d9eaf5d3b2c70573fd0033820b78ad86fb0cfc032dc9879:7

value
20411845
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f69f1e8e41704794cadd93cdf65854b9c80a9f56 OP_EQUAL
address
3QB2mYKiRXbGGbZBcUt2vRW8uhtKF6n3HE
transaction
340b15cff9fcb5a47d9eaf5d3b2c70573fd0033820b78ad86fb0cfc032dc9879
spent
true